
Hi, I’m Vincent — a visual artist and videographer born and raised in Bandung, now based in Bali.
I’ve been interested in visual art since I was a kid. I’ve always been obsessed with how things look and feel: design, fashion, drawing, painting, architecture, movies, photography. For me, they’re all connected. Instead of separating them, I pull from all of these worlds when I shoot and edit, which is why I simply call myself a visual artist.
Today, I work mainly in fashion, creating visuals for brands, creatives, and artists who care about atmosphere and attention to detail. I like keeping my sets calm and focused, giving just enough direction so people feel comfortable instead of stiff. In the edit, I think about where the video will live — a full-screen film, a vertical reel, or a small loop on a website — and I build the rhythm, framing, and colour around that.
At the core, my work is about people, light, and small moments. Whether it’s a campaign shoot in a studio or traveling to exotic places, I’m interested in making images that feel quiet but strong — something you can return to and still feel something each time.
